Post lights are similar to brick lights in the sense that they are designed for specific placement. In the case of these lights, they are produced for post top lights or lamp post lights. They are ideal for use when illuminating driveways, pathways, gardens, and outdoor living spaces. They can serve as guides along pathways and are able to prevent accidents in a number of outdoor spaces. We offer a wide range of post lights, ideal for different aesthetical environments.

As with many outdoor lights, it is the aesthetical appeal that serves as one of the main draws of post lights. They also have a notable height advantage over products such as decking lights, with this benefit granting you more light across a larger area. These lights, even when not on a motion sensor, can be useful when deterring intruders thanks to their brightness and obvious placement highlighting a great deal of the garden.

With many different models to choose from, these lights can be applied to both contemporary and traditional gardens. Create greater landscape accentuation and add depth to your garden at night with these impressive lights, which can be installed with relative ease and can often be powered via solar energy, removing the need for these lights to be connected up to more advanced electrical systems.
